How much do commercial insurance csr j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 1, 2026, the average yearly pay for commercial insurance csr in the United States is $54,639.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$44,500.00 and $60,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a commercial insurance CSR?

Commercial Insurance Customer Service Representatives (CSRs) are professionals who assist clients with their business insurance policies. They handle tasks such as processing renewals, answering coverage questions, preparing quotes, and maintaining client records. CSRs act as a liaison between the insurance agency and commercial clients to ensure their insurance needs are met efficiently. They play a key role in providing customer support, resolving issues, and ensuring policy compliance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a commercial insurance CSR?

To thrive as a Commercial Insurance CSR, you need strong knowledge of insurance products, policy processing, and customer service, often supported by a high school diploma or relevant insurance certifications. Familiarity with insurance management systems (like Applied Epic or AMS360) and agency software is typically required. Outstanding communication, attention to detail, and problem-solving skills help CSRs build client trust and efficiently resolve inquiries. These skills and qualities are crucial for ensuring client satisfaction, policy accuracy, and smooth office operations in a competitive insurance environment.

What are some common challenges faced by a commercial insurance CSR, and how can they be managed effectively?

Commercial Insurance CSRs often juggle multiple client accounts with varying coverage needs, which can make managing deadlines and prioritizing tasks challenging. Navigating complex policy details and addressing client questions about coverage or claims can also require strong attention to detail and communication skills. Staying organized with digital tools, proactively communicating with clients and underwriters, and continuous learning about changing insurance products can help CSRs succeed in this dynamic environment.

What is the difference between Commercial Insurance Csr vs Insurance Agent?

AspectCommercial Insurance CsrInsurance Agent
CredentialsLicenses often required, insurance knowledgeLicenses required, sales training
Work EnvironmentOffice-based, customer service focusOffice or field, sales and client interaction
Employer & Industry UsageInsurance companies, brokersInsurance agencies, brokers
Primary RoleCustomer service, policy managementPolicy sales, client acquisition

While both roles involve working within the insurance industry and require licensing, Commercial Insurance CSRs primarily focus on customer service and policy management, whereas Insurance Agents concentrate on selling policies and acquiring new clients. Understanding these differences helps job seekers identify the right career path in insurance.
